Basic 4, 5-diphenyl-1, 3-dioxolanes (Table I) were obtained by interaction of 2-bromomethyl- 4, 5-diphenyl-(I) or 2-(P-chloroethyl)-4, 5-diphenyl-1, 3-dioxolane (11) with an amine. Among the amines employed were hexa-, hepta-and octamethylenimine.
